• Delivery times may vary based on location.#@@#deliverynotes#@#NA#@@#Maintenance Guide#@#Maintain the Edlund C816 12" Plastic Cutter by cleaning the blade housing daily with a food-safe detergent and warm water to prevent film residue buildup. Inspect the cutter for wear weekly and replace any dull blade components to ensure consistent cuts. Lubricate pivot points monthly with a food-grade lubricant. Verify mounting hardware tightness before each shift. Store the cutter in a dry area to prevent contamination and extend service life.
